Understanding Cooking area Blade Cuts

What Prevail Sorts of Knife Cuts?

When we discuss knife cuts in the kitchen, several kinds enter your mind:

Superficial Cuts: These are minor surface cuts that generally do not hemorrhage much. Deep Cuts: These permeate deeper skin layers and may require stitches. Lacerations: Jagged cuts that can be quite severe. Puncture Wounds: Triggered by sharp factors that penetrate much deeper without wide tearing.

Understanding these kinds assists in analyzing the intensity of an injury and picking appropriate first aid measures.

First Tips After Sustaining a Knife Cut

What Should You Do Immediately After a Cut?

Stay Calm: Panic can intensify the situation. Clean Your Hands: Clean your hands thoroughly with soap prior to touching the wound. Apply Direct Pressure: Utilize a tidy towel or bandage to apply pressure to quit bleeding. Elevate the Cut Area: When possible, raise the damaged component over heart level.

These steps are basic emergency treatment measures that can reduce injury severity.

Treating Minor Injuries on Yourself

What Strategies Can Be Used?

For minor injuries such as shallow cuts:

Clean the injury with water and light soap. Apply antiseptic ointment. Cover it with a clean and sterile plaster to maintain dirt out. Monitor for signs of infection (inflammation, swelling).

Understanding When to Seek Medical Help

How Do You Know It's Serious?

If you experience any one of the complying with signs and symptoms after a blade cut:

image

    Persistent blood loss after 10 mins of using pressure Signs of infection (increased inflammation or pus) A reduced deeper than half an inch

These indications recommend it's time to seek expert medical help promptly.

Importance of Fire Extinguisher Operation in the Kitchen

Why Needs to You Be Prepared?

Fires can erupt suddenly while cooking-- understanding how to run a fire extinguisher is vital for kitchen safety and security:

Pull the pin. Aim at the base of the fire. Squeeze the deal with gradually. Sweep side-to-side up until extinguished.

Fall Prevention Tips in The Kitchen

How Can Autumns Be Prevented While Cooking?

Keep floors dry and clutter-free. Use non-slip mats near sinks or areas susceptible to spills. Store often made use of items accessible to stay clear of stressing or overreaching.

By carrying out these techniques, you minimize risks related to falls in busy kitchen area environments.

1) What should I do if my knife cut starts bleeding heavily?

If your blade cut bleeds greatly:

image

    Apply straight pressure utilizing a tidy cloth till it quits bleeding (around 10 mins). Elevate the area above heart degree ideally. If hemorrhaging lingers yet factor, look for clinical assistance immediately.

2) When must I see a doctor for my cut?

You ought to see a physician if:

    The cut is deep or broad, Bleeding does not quit after 10 minutes, There are indicators of infection like redness or swelling appearing later on.
